Still, it’s not a huge difference between the two, so you might not even feel it. It all depends on the brand you choose, of course.This comes in handy with bed-bound patients. Unlike pull-ups, briefs can support heavy urinary and fecal incontinence. They are also fully absorbent, whereas pull-ups only have an absorbent core right in the center. These diapers should only be worn by bed-bound or mostly sedentary individuals because mobility will result in leakage.Pull-ups give the kid a sensation of wetness (which diapers don't) to help them know they've peed, so they are typically considered more leak-y and less absorbent. This video was sponsored.Jan 10, 2021 · Regular Huggies vs Huggies Pull-Ups – With this brand, the pull-ups are about $.08 more per diaper than their regular version. Regular Pampers vs Pampers Easy Ups – Pampers only showed about a $.01 difference between their offerings. The Honest Company diapers vs Training Pants – About a $.02 difference between the two options. Jan 27, 2021 ... HUGGIES Pull Ups VS. Pampers Easy Ups - Which Ones are Better? I was ready to switch diapers," explained Lisa, mother of 7-month-old Bethany. "But then someone at playgroup gave me the one tip I won't forget: size matters! Turns out it wasn't the diaper, she just was wearing the last of her size 3s. Once we moved up to size 4, leaks and diaper disasters were history." Pull-ups and diapers essentially do the same job but in a slightly different way. Diapers or nappies, use sticky tabs to secure the nappy in place. Nappies are generally available for newborn babies up to toddler ages. The price difference between pull ups and diapers usually depends on the brand. There are brands selling more expensive diapers than pull ups and there are also brands selling more expensive pull ups than diapers.
